Charging a Stamp vape requires identifying the correct port configuration, utilizing a power source that matches the integrated lithium-ion battery's voltage requirements, and adhering to strict thermal monitoring protocols. Understanding these internal power mechanics prevents circuit degradation, eliminates charging stalls, and ensures the maximum operational lifespan of your device.

Pre-Operation & Equipment Checklist

Proper execution of the vape charging process begins with understanding the internal hardware layout of modern disposable and rechargeable pod systems. Stamp vapes utilize compact lithium-ion chemistry cells that demand careful current regulation to prevent overcharging, thermal runaway, or permanent battery failure. Preparing the correct tools and verifying safety conditions beforehand guarantees an efficient charging cycle without damaging the onboard microchip.

Step-by-Step Charging and Maintenance Workflow



Step 1: Inspect and Clean the Charging Port

Before connecting any power source, examine the charging port of the Stamp vape for particulate matter, dust, e-liquid condensation, or pocket lint. Debris inside the port can obstruct the metal contact pins, causing intermittent charging, short circuits, or complete power transfer failure. Dip a cotton swab lightly into isopropyl alcohol, squeeze out excess liquid, and gently swab the interior of the port to dissolve residue.

Warning: Never use metallic objects such as needles, paperclips, or pins to clean out the charging port. Metallic implements can scratch the delicate contact pads or bridge the internal circuits, resulting in an immediate short circuit or battery rupture.



Step 2: Select the Correct Power Source and Cable

Identify whether your specific Stamp vape model utilizes a Micro-USB or a USB-C interface. Connect the device to a regulated power source with a maximum output rating of 5 Volts and 1 Ampere (5V/1A). Avoid plugging the charging cable into high-capacity wall bricks designed for modern smartphones or laptops, such as Quick Charge or Power Delivery (PD) blocks that output 9V, 12V, or higher voltages.

Pro-Tip: Plug your charging cable into a computer USB port or a standard television USB port when possible. These ports naturally output lower, highly stable currents that protect the miniature integrated circuit board inside disposable and rechargeable vapes from power surges.



Step 3: Connect and Monitor the Charge Cycle

Insert the cable connector firmly and squarely into the Stamp vape charging port without applying excessive rotational force. Once connected, observe the LED indicator light on the body of the device, which should transition from dark to a pulsing or blinking state indicating active current intake. Keep the device on a flat, non-flammable surface away from direct sunlight or extreme cold while power is flowing.



Step 4: Disconnect Upon Completion

Monitor the duration of the charge cycle, which typically ranges from thirty to forty-five minutes for standard-capacity units. Once the LED indicator light turns solid, changes color (such as shifting from red to green/blue), or turns off completely, immediately disconnect the device from the power cable. Leaving a lithium-ion battery connected to a live power source long after it reaches 100% capacity accelerates chemical degradation and shortens overall battery life.

Technical Specifications and Power Parameter Comparison

To ensure optimal performance and avoid damaging the internal architecture of your Stamp vape, review the following parameter matrix comparing safe power delivery systems against restricted configurations.



Parameter Recommended Standard Restricted / Unsafe Alternative Potential Risk of Incorrect Choice
Output Voltage 5 Volts (5V) 9V, 12V, or variable fast-charge Overheating, microchip failure, battery swelling
Output Current 0.5A to 1.0A (Amps) 2.0A to 5.0A+ (Fast chargers) Rapid thermal degradation, circuit burnout
Cable Quality Certified OEM or high-grade copper core Damaged, frayed, or unbranded generic cables Voltage drops, intermittent charging, sparking
Environment 50°F – 85°F ambient temperature Direct sunlight, hot cars, freezing conditions Chemical destabilization, permanent capacity loss

Common Charging Failures and Field Fixes

Even with proper maintenance, hardware anomalies can disrupt the power transfer process. Recognizing these symptoms allows you to apply targeted field fixes before discarding the unit.



  • Root Cause: Lint, pocket debris, or dried e-liquid blocking the internal terminal pins of the port.

    • Actionable Fix: Power down or isolate the unit, use a non-conductive wooden toothpick to carefully scrape out compacted debris, and clean the contacts with an alcohol swab. Allow the port to dry completely for ten minutes before reattempting connection.
  • Root Cause: Using an incompatible high-voltage wall adapter that trips the device's internal safety cut-off switch.

    • Actionable Fix: Unplug the device immediately, allow it to cool down to room temperature for fifteen minutes, and reconnect it using a low-output 5V/1A USB port or computer terminal.
  • Root Cause: Deep battery discharge resulting from prolonged storage in an uncharged state, causing the cell voltage to drop below the minimum activation threshold.

    • Actionable Fix: Connect the vape to a low-amperage power source and leave it uninterrupted for up to two hours. If the safety circuit cannot revive the dead cell, the battery has reached its end of life and the device must be safely recycled.

Frequently Asked Questions



Can I charge my Stamp vape with a laptop or computer USB port?

Yes, using a computer USB port is one of the safest methods for charging a Stamp vape. Computers output a regulated 5V at a lower amperage, which prevents power surges and protects the delicate lithium-ion battery management chip from overheating.



Why is my Stamp vape light blinking while plugged in but not holding a charge?

A blinking indicator light during charging typically indicates an unstable power supply, a faulty cable, or a battery that has degraded past its operational cycle. Try swapping the cable and plugging into a different power source to isolate the issue.



Is it safe to leave my Stamp vape charging overnight?

No, leaving a vape charging overnight is strongly discouraged. Most disposable and pod systems lack advanced trickle-charge management systems found in smartphones, meaning prolonged connection after a full charge can cause thermal stress and battery damage.



How do I know when my Stamp vape is fully charged?

The device will typically signal completion through a change in the LED indicator behavior. Depending on the exact model, the blinking light will either turn solid, change to a different color such as green, or shut off completely.



What should I do if my Stamp vape gets hot while charging?

Immediately disconnect the charging cable from both the device and the power source. Allow the vape to cool down completely on a non-flammable surface before attempting to use or charge it again; excessive heat indicates a short circuit or battery failure.
